Ordinals
beta
Sat 1225716069637818
decimal
280286.1069637818
degree
0°70286′62″1069637818‴
percentile
58.367431951719354%
name
fdzpqfhnwmx
cycle
0
epoch
1
period
139
block
280286
offset
1069637818
timestamp
2014-01-13 11:45:29 UTC
rarity
common
prev
next